The ingredients needed to make 'Pizza' Cauliflower Bake (LCHF):
Get tomato sauce
Take 2 can San Marzano tomatoes (if you cannot get them, use any canned whole tomatoes, but drain about half the juice)
Take 1 tbsp double concentrated tomato puree (optional, if using cheaper tomatoes)
Make ready 1 tsp dried oregano
Get 1/2 tsp sweetener (or use sugar)
Make ready garlic powder
Get 1 tbsp extra virgin olive oil
Prepare 1 salt
Get 1 black pepper
Take 1 head frozen/fresh cauliflower florets
Get 2 cup grated mozzarella cheese
Prepare 1/2 cup grated cheddar cheese
Instructions to make 'Pizza' Cauliflower Bake (LCHF):
Set oven to gas mark 7 (UK)/ 200 C
Put tomatoes in a bowl and squeeze them between your fingers.
Add the other sauce ingredients, stir and set aside.
Put a pot of water on to boil adding salt when small bubbles appear.
Blanche cauliflower florets in salted boiling water for five minutes.
Drain the cauliflower.
Spread about a third of the tomato sauce on the bottom of a deep-sided baking dish.
Add the cauliflower on top of the sauce then cover it with the rest of the tomato sauce.
Sprinkle over the cheeses and any other toppings you might have to hand (black olives, pepperoni slices…)
Season the top of the bake with salt and pepper.
Bake for 25-30 minutes until the cauliflower is tender and the cheese is melted/browned to your desired level.
Allow to cool for a few minutes then serve.
